GRPN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2015 in Review

182 of the 3,824 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Groupon (GRPN) for Q4 2015, worth a combined $1.16B — up 3.6% from $1.12B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 39 funds closed out of GRPN and 37 opened new positions — a net loss of 2 holders — while 67 trimmed existing stakes and 52 added.

The largest buyer was Contour Asset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$39.9M. The largest seller was Wellington Management Group, exiting entirely with an estimated $45M sold.
